Tell Me Lies Season 2 Finale: Stephen’s Revenge Revealed

(This story contains major spoilers from the Season 2 finale of Tell me lies“Don’t fight like that, or I’ll only love you more.”)

As viewers get caught up in the Season 2 finale Tell me lies – which featured one twist after another – stars Grace Van Patten and Jackson White share some of the shocking moments.

After an arguably more toxic season than the first, the second finale of the hit Hulu series offered tragic, surprising and breathtaking moments from start to finish, including the deaths of Wrigley’s (Spencer House) younger brother Drew (Benjamin Wadsworth), Oliver’s (Tom Ellis) revealed the open marriage, Diana’s (Alicia Crowder) orchestrated separation from Stephen and Stephen dropped a bombshell on Bree’s (Catherine Missal) and Evans’ (Branden Cook) wedding day in the 2015 timeline, among other things.

Van Patten tells The Hollywood Reporter that she “really couldn’t believe” what Stephen did in those final moments of the season. “I’m so excited to see what (showrunner) Meaghan (Oppenheimer) has in store for a third season and what the rest of this wedding would look like,” she adds.

Below is the main couple Tell me lies chat with THR about the shocking final episode, their characters’ toxic moments in the second season and what they would like for their characters in a possible third season. Let’s dive in.

With all the twists and surprises, what went through your mind when you both first read the script for the season two finale?

GRACE VAN PATTEN I couldn’t believe Stephen had recorded Evan saying that (he cheated on Bree with Lucy) and saved it for how many years? Eight years.

JACKSON WHITE I thought he had transferred it to another phone or another USB drive. He had to buy an old charger and have the phone reactivated.

VAN PATTEN The work this man had to do to keep a bomb for eight years… so much work. This just exceeded my expectations of how manipulative he actually was. I really couldn’t believe that. I was shocked too and am so curious to see what Meaghan would have in mind for a third season and what the rest of this wedding would be like.

It was a very thoughtful revenge from Stephen.

WHITE It’s psychotic.

I always hope to see some redeeming qualities in Stephen, but unfortunately there wasn’t much of that. Jackson, do you think Stephen really only cares about himself?

WHITE Oh, I don’t know, self-protection. Yes, he takes care of himself. But I also think he is very scared. He’s just so afraid of losing and not finishing at the top. And so he reacts accordingly and tries to manipulate everything in a targeted manner. He is a very goal-oriented person.

After Leo (Thomas Doherty) physically beats Stephen, a small smile crosses Stephen’s face as he realizes he’s just won Lucy back. I felt like that tiny moment really defined him as a character. Was that in the script or did you improvise it?

WHITE I know, I know, it really was! No, it was registered. It was a big part of that sequence that was written in there because like you said, it sums it all up pretty well and he got exactly what he wanted. I love the way it turned out. I thought it was kind of cool and it was really fun to shoot – so much blood, gooey blood.

Lucy really tried to work on herself this season, but kept finding herself in chaotic situations. Grace, do you think Lucy thinks she’s trying to be helpful, or is she being intentionally messy?

VAN PATTEN I think she’s trying really hard, but maybe doesn’t know how to do it properly. I think it gets complicated when she overcompensates for something she isn’t honest about. She doesn’t apologize, admits the things she did wrong, and then tries to regain trust. She just does it blindly and tries to make up for herself even though her friends don’t even really know what she’s trying to make up for. It gets twisted and that’s why it gets messy.

But I think it’s real. I think she’s really trying to be a good friend and make up for what she did last year and support both friends (Bree and Pippa, played by Sonia Mena) on their own journeys, and then she fails , but it creates tension within the group. Because Lucy almost becomes the grounded confidant of her two friends, which is crazy.

This season, Lucy and Jackson are not in a relationship, but they are just as toxic, if not more so, than they were in the first season. How did you both cope with this change in the second season? (Editor’s Note: Van Patten and White have an off-screen relationship.)

VAN PATTEN Every scene we got to do together, which was fewer than last season, was so extremely charged that it was just fun to play with that tension and the subtext of it and the whole story between these two people. It was just so much fun to play in.

WHITE The cool thing about rarer interactions with these two is that when they show up, like you said, it’s just overloaded.

If you get another season (fingers crossed), what do you hope to see for each of your characters?

VAN PATTEN What I hope for the character is alone time, but for the show and for drama purposes (laughs), I hope they continue. But for me, I wish human Lucy would just leave Stephen and figure herself out.

WHITE I wonder if it would be cool to see Stephen completely stuck with nowhere to run or go. I don’t even know what that means, that there’s no way to manipulate your way out of something. And then Meaghan also said that there was an idea for a threesome with Wrigley, and if that came up, I wouldn’t oppose it. But we’ll see, we’ll keep our fingers crossed.
